Virtual Fitting Rooms Technology: Redefining the Retail Fashion Experience
Introduction:
Virtual fitting room technology has revolutionized the way
customers try on and purchase clothing and accessories. By leveraging advanced
imaging, augmented reality (AR), and artificial intelligence (AI), virtual
fitting rooms provide a digital platform where customers can virtually try on
garments and visualize how they would look and fit on their bodies. This
technology offers convenience, personalized experiences, and enhanced
decision-making for shoppers while benefiting retailers by reducing returns and
improving customer satisfaction. In this piece, we will explore the concept of
virtual fitting room technology, its significance in the retail fashion
industry, key features and advancements, and its impact on how we shop for clothing.
Understanding Virtual Fitting Rooms Technology:
Virtual fitting room technology refers to the digital
platforms and tools that enable customers to virtually try on clothing and
accessories without physically wearing them. It utilizes advanced imaging
techniques, 3D modeling, and AR technology to visually represent the customer's
body and overlay virtual garments onto their image. Customers can visualize how
different styles, sizes, and clothing colors would affect their body shape and
make more informed purchasing decisions.
Importance of Virtual Fitting Rooms Technology:
2.1. Enhanced Customer Experience:
Virtual fitting room technology enhances the customer
experience by providing a convenient and interactive way to try on clothing.
Customers can explore different styles, sizes, and combinations without needing
physical garments, saving time and effort. It allows for personalized
experiences, empowering customers to make confident purchasing decisions.
2.2. Reduced Returns and Improved Conversions:
Virtual fitting room technology helps mitigate the
challenges of online shopping, such as sizing discrepancies and fit issues. By
allowing customers to try on garments virtually, they can make more accurate
size and fit selections, reducing the likelihood of returns. This technology
improves conversion rates and customer satisfaction, as customers better
understand how the clothing will look and fit before making a purchase.

Key Features and Advancements in Virtual Fitting Rooms:
3.1. Body Scanning and Measurement:
Virtual fitting rooms employ body scanning technologies to capture accurate measurements and visually represent the customer's body shape. These measurements serve as the basis for virtual garment fitting and customization. Advances in body scanning technology, such as 3D scanning or AI-based algorithms, enhance accuracy and speed in capturing body measurements.
3.2. Virtual Garment Overlay:
Virtual fitting rooms use AR technology to overlay virtual
garments onto the customer's body image. This technology ensures that virtual
garments align with the customer's body proportions, enabling a realistic
visualization of how the clothing will look and fit. Customers can rotate,
zoom, and interact with the virtual garments to assess their suitability.
3.3. Style and Customization Options:
Virtual fitting rooms offer customization options, allowing
customers to personalize garments based on their preferences. Customers can
customize colors, patterns, and details, giving them a sense of ownership and
unique style. This feature enables a more personalized and engaging shopping
experience.
3.4. Size and Fit Recommendations:
Virtual fitting rooms leverage AI algorithms and data
analytics to provide size and fit recommendations based on customer
measurements and body shape. By analyzing historical data and customer
feedback, virtual fitting rooms can suggest the most suitable size and fit
options, increasing customer confidence and reducing returns.
